Mirantis k0rdent Enterprise v1.0.0 Release Notes#

Released: June 17, 2025

Mirantis k0rdent Enterprise is the enterprise-grade, commercially supported version of the k0rdent platform. It delivers a comprehensive, composable control plane for managing Kubernetes clusters, services, and observability across public clouds, private data centers, bare metal, and edge environments with enhanced security, support, and enterprise features.

Component Breakdown#

  • KCM (k0rdent Cluster Management) Manages provisioning, upgrade, scaling, and lifecycle of Kubernetes clusters via Cluster API with enhanced bare metal and airgapped support.

  • KSM (k0rdent State Management) Uses declarative, templated ServiceTemplate objects to manage consistent deployment of services like Istio, Flux, and cert-manager.

  • KOF (k0rdent Observability & FinOps) Provides comprehensive metrics, logs, dashboards, and cost visibility using VictoriaMetrics, OpenCost integration.

Core Features#

Cluster Lifecycle Management (KCM)#

  • Multi-Cloud Cluster Provisioning Declarative cluster creation and management across AWS, Azure, GCP, vSphere, OpenStack, and bare metal environments using Cluster API

  • Cluster Templates Reusable, parameterized templates for consistent cluster provisioning with customizable node pools, networking, and security configurations

  • Automated Cluster Scaling Dynamic horizontal and vertical scaling of worker nodes based on resource demands and policies

  • Cluster Upgrades & Maintenance Rolling updates of Kubernetes versions with automated health checks and rollback capabilities

  • Bare Metal Cluster Deployment Native support for provisioning and managing Kubernetes clusters on bare metal infrastructure with automated node discovery and configuration

  • Airgapped Installation Complete offline installation capabilities with pre-packaged container images and Helm charts for secure, disconnected environments

Service Management (KSM)#

  • ServiceTemplates Declarative templates for deploying and managing applications and platform services consistently across multiple clusters

  • ServiceTemplateChains Enables conditional, chained service deployments with upgrade paths for complex service topologies

  • Multi-Cluster Service Orchestration Coordinate service deployments across multiple clusters with dependency management and ordering

  • GitOps Integration Native integration with ArgoCD and FluxCD for continuous deployment workflows

  • Provider Templates Infrastructure provider configurations that can be reused across multiple cluster deployments

  • Global Values Support Reuse consistent variables across ClusterTemplates and ProviderTemplates ensuring DRY, repeatable infrastructure definitions

Networking & Connectivity#

  • IPAM Controller Integration Automates IP address management across environments, removing manual allocation and avoiding IP conflicts

  • Multi-Cluster Networking Service mesh integration with Istio for secure, observable communication between clusters

  • Load Balancer Integration Automated configuration of cloud and on-premises load balancers for cluster ingress

  • Network Policy Management Centralized network security policy enforcement across clusters

Observability & Monitoring (KOF)#

  • NVIDIA GPU Monitoring Native Grafana dashboards for AI/ML workloads providing visibility into GPU utilization without additional configuration

  • Kube API Server Metrics OpenTelemetry-based monitoring of API server health with immediate insights into control plane performance

  • VictoriaMetrics Log Cluster Scalable logging stack with high-retention support, improved storage efficiency and performance

  • Cluster Annotation Support for Promxy/Datasource Config Allows per-cluster HTTP configuration customization

  • Custom Resource Limits for Observability Stack Fine-tune Grafana and VictoriaMetrics components to optimize memory and CPU usage across environments

Enterprise Solutions#

Mirantis provides validated and fully-supported solutions for Mirantis k0rdent Enterprise, addressing a range of use cases. Mirantis k0rdent Enterprise v1.0.0 introduces three integrated solutions designed to work together:

  • Mirantis k0rdent Virtualization

    A commercially supported virtualization platform based on KubeVirt that enable you to run virtual machines alongside containers in Kubernetes clusters. It provides VM lifecycle management, live migration, storage integration with Ceph, and enterprise-grade support for hybrid workloads.

  • Ceph Storage

    Automated deployment and management of Ceph distributed storage clusters on k0rdent child clusters using ServiceTemplate objects. Ceph povides scalable, reliable storage that is ideal for the virtual machine workloads in Mirantis k0rdent Virtualization, with support for both block and object storage needs, enterprise-grade data protection, and performance optimization.

  • Mirantis StackLight LMA

    Comprehensive monitoring solution originally designed for Kubernetes clusters running on bare metal or VMs, now distributed as a Kubernetes Operator and installed as a Helm chart. Provides enterprise-grade observability with prebuilt dashboards, advanced analytics, and intelligent alerting capabilities specifically optimized for Mirantis k0rdent Virtualization environments. Includes log aggregation, metric collection, distributed tracing, and anomaly detection.

Component & Provider Versions#

Component / Provider Version
Cluster API v1.9.7
CAPI Provider AWS v2.8.2
CAPI Provider Azure v1.19.4
CAPI Provider Docker v1.9.6
CAPI Provider GCP v1.8.1
CAPI Provider Infoblox v0.1.0-alpha.8
CAPI Provider IPAM v0.18.0
CAPI Provider k0smotron v1.5.2
CAPI Provider OpenStack (ORC) v0.12.3 / v2.1.0
CAPI Provider vSphere v1.13.0
CAPI Provider Metal3 v1.8.0
Project Sveltos v0.54.0
Mirantis k0rdent Virtualization v1.0.0
Ceph v18.2.0
Mirantis StackLight LMA v1.0.0

Installation Requirements#

Standard Installation#

  • Kubernetes 1.28+ management cluster
  • Minimum 8GB RAM, 4 CPU cores
  • 100GB storage for management cluster
  • Network connectivity to target infrastructure providers

Airgapped Installation#

  • Pre-configured container registry accessible from management cluster
  • Downloaded k0rdent Commercial airgap bundle (contact Mirantis for access)
  • Offline Helm chart repository

Upgrade Notes#

  • Ensure all ClusterTemplate, ServiceTemplate, and ProviderTemplate definitions are updated to use apiVersion: v1beta1.
  • Custom tooling or integrations built on v1alpha1 resources must be updated.
  • We recommend creating a Velero backup of your management cluster before upgrade.
  • Use helm upgrade --reuse-values to preserve your existing configuration.

Deprecations#

  • All v1alpha1 APIs are now deprecated and will be removed in a future release.
  • Support for the legacy loki-stack logging backend has been removed. Migrate to the victoria-log-cluster stack.

Known Issues#

  • Grafana dashboards may take up to 60 seconds to initialise after cluster deployment.
  • MultiClusterService priority conflicts may require manual resolution if priorities are equal.
  • In high-latency networks, IPAM reconciliation can be delayed.
  • Velero restore across cloud providers may require exclusion of specific resources (see docs).

Notable Fixes#

  • Fixed invalid CR references in OpenStack/IPAM providers [#1522, #1496]
  • Improved e2e test reliability and configuration fetching [#1517, #1463]
  • Fixed resource tuning for VM services [#279]
  • Corrected Istio remote secret creation [#270]
  • Addressed Helm/YQ compatibility issue (2-arg enforcement) [#282]
